Why It Matters
Polyphenol oxidase drives enzymatic browning and oxidative spoilage in wine, dried fruit and cut produce; need a sulfiting agent to release SO2

Recommended Chemistries (3)
Potassium Metabisulfite (Technical/Food Grade)
CAS 16731-55-8
Specialty Additives
Preservation
1759 (POTASSIUM METABISULFITE) · Class Releases SO2 that scavenges oxygen and inhibits polyphenol-oxidase browning in wine, dried fruit and juices
Melting Point: Decomposes at approximately 150 °C Density: 2.3 g/cu cm Solubility: Freely soluble in water; insoluble in alcohol

Sodium Bisulfite
CAS 7631-90-5
Specialty Additives
Preservation
3260 (SODIUM BISULFITE) · Class Bisulfite supplies SO2 for anti-browning and antimicrobial sulfiting of fruit, vegetables and beverages
Melting Point: Decomposes Boiling Point: Decomposes Density: 1.48 at 20 °C

Sodium Sulfite, Anhydrous (Granular)
CAS 7757-83-7
Specialty Additives
Preservation
Sulfite scavenges oxygen to protect color and inhibit oxidative spoilage
Melting Point: Decomposes Boiling Point: Decomposes Density: 2.633 at 15 °C
